    Valve Positioner Market Summary

    The Global Valve Positioner Market is projected to grow from 2.4 USD Billion in 2024 to 4.32 USD Billion by 2035.

    Key Market Trends & Highlights

    Valve Positioner Key Trends and Highlights

    • The market is expected to experience a compound annual growth rate (CAGR) of 5.5 percent from 2025 to 2035.
    • By 2035, the market valuation is anticipated to reach 4.32 USD Billion, indicating robust growth potential.
    • In 2024, the market is valued at 2.4 USD Billion, reflecting a strong foundation for future expansion.
    • Growing adoption of automation technologies due to increased efficiency demands is a major market driver.

    Market Size & Forecast

    2024 Market Size 2.4 (USD Billion)
    2035 Market Size 4.32 (USD Billion)
    CAGR (2025-2035) 5.5%

    Valve Positioner Market Application Insights

    The application of valve positioners plays a critical role in various industries, providing essential control for automated valves, which are vital for operational efficiency and system reliability.

    Among the diverse applications, the Oil and Gas sector emerged as the most significant contributor to the market, valued at 0.87 USD billion in 2023 and anticipated to reach 1.35 USD billion by 2032. This segment dominates due to extensive use in refining processes and the transportation of crude oil and natural gas, making effective valve control paramount for safety and efficiency.

    Following closely, the Water and Wastewater segment was valued at 0.54 USD billion in 2023, with projections of growth to 0.85 USD billion by 2032. This segment benefits from increasing global water scarcity issues, driving the need for efficient water management systems and advanced wastewater treatment processes.

    In terms of market dynamics, the Chemical Processing segment represented another vital application area, currently valued at 0.43 USD billion and expected to grow to 0.70 USD billion by 2032. The importance of valve positioners in this sector stems from the need for precise control to manage hazardous materials and maintain process integrity.

    Additionally, the Power Generation segment, with a valuation of 0.33 USD billion in 2023, growing to 0.53 USD billion by 2032, played a crucial role in maintaining operational efficiency in power plants, where valve control contributes significantly to safe energy production.

    Valve Positioner Market Type Insights

    The Valve Positioner Market showcases a robust architecture primarily segmented by Type, encompassing Pneumatic, Electric, and Electro-Pneumatic valve positioners. Each type serves distinct functionalities and applications within various industries, from oil and gas to chemical processing, significantly impacting the efficiency and accuracy of control systems.

    The Pneumatic segment is crucial for its rapid response and reliable performance in high-pressure environments, which explains its significant market presence. Electric positioners are valued for their precision and connection with modern automation processes, making them increasingly popular in new installations and upgrades.

    Meanwhile, the Electro-Pneumatic type combines the benefits of both pneumatic and electronic systems, providing flexibility and enhanced accuracy for complex processes.

    Regional Insights

    North America held a majority market share, valued at 0.87 USD billion in 2023, and is expected to grow to 1.39 USD billion by 2032, driven by advanced industrial applications. Europe followed with a valuation of 0.65 USD billion in 2023, growing to 1.04 USD billion, reflecting a significant adoption of automation technologies within the region.

    The APAC region accounted for 0.43 USD billion in 2023 and 0.70 USD billion in 2032, indicating its rising prominence due to rapid industrialization and urbanization. Meanwhile, South America was valued at 0.14 USD billion in 2023, expected to reach 0.23 USD billion, showcasing a slower yet steady growth trajectory.

    The MEA region, although smaller with a valuation of 0.08 USD billion in 2023, is projected to grow to 0.15 USD billion, highlighting emerging opportunities in sectors such as oil and gas.
